I fled from danger. I found something far more dangerous—him. I never meant to lie. Never meant to run. But when I overheard Lord Thorne plotting to steal my fortune and trap me in a loveless marriage, I didn’t have a choice. I slipped away under the cover of darkness, and disappeared into the quiet hum of a village miles from everything I’ve ever known. Now, disguised as a boy, I shelve books in a dusty little shop and try to keep my head down. Simple. Safe. Until he walks in—William Blackwood, the brooding earl who once danced with me on the night my world shattered. He doesn’t recognize me. How could he? But something about the way he looks at me—like he sees straight through the disguise—makes it hard to breathe. He’s grieving. Guarded. Infuriating. And somehow, gentle. Every brush of his hand, every stolen glance, sparks something I shouldn’t feel—not when I’m lying to him, not when danger still hunts me down. But the more I try to stay away, the more I want to be near him. The way he listens. The way he looks at me like I matter. I came here to hide. I didn’t expect to care. And I definitely didn’t expect to fall in love. A slow-burning, clean Regency romance filled with longing, secrets, and a love that could cost them everything.
